What is BS EN 100014 - Quality assessment for electronic components about?  

BS EN 100014 is a European standard that specifies the procedures to be followed at large-scale productions. BS EN 100014 provides guidelines for a system for quality assessment for electronic components to avoid counterfeits and confirm quality.  

BS EN 100014 gives a general outline for the specifications and the procedures to be followed during inspection for non-operatives that go through a process to enter the operating lot.

Why should you use BS EN 100014 - Quality assessment for electronic components 

Electronics testing and test equipment are critical components of the electronics industry. Electronic equipment can fail, or it may not function properly after the manufacturing process. Quality assessments are required to determine whether a circuit is operating and, if so, where the fault is located. Electronic components are subjected to tests, inspections, or a combination of the two in order to eliminate those that are unacceptable or likely to fail early. 

BS EN 100014 provides its manufacturers with instructions for quality control and efficiency, any non-operative found during the examination shall be retained for defect analysis. Using BS EN 100014 guidelines provides its users with safety and protection, high quality, reliability, and durability of the electronic components
